Subject: [PATCH 1/2] ARM: dts: socfpga: add ltc2497 on arria10 devkit
Date: Wed, 24 Apr 2019 10:39:15 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190424153916.30115-1-atull@kernel.org> (raw)

Add the two ltc2497 devices that are on the SoCFPGA Arria10
Socdk board at addresses 0x14 and 0x16.

Signed-off-by: Alan Tull <atull@kernel.org>
---
 ar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ga_arria10_socdk.dtsi | 19 +++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 19 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ga_arria10_socdk.dtsi b/ar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ga_arria10_socdk.dtsi
index 360dae5a5b12..0efbeccc5cd2 100644
--- a/ar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ga_arria10_socdk.dtsi
+++ b/ar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ga_arria10_socdk.dtsi
@@ -48,6 +48,13 @@
 		};
 	};
 
+	ref_033v: 033-v-ref {
+		compatible = "regulator-fixed";
+		regulator-name = "0.33V";
+		regulator-min-microvolt = <330000>;
+		regulator-max-microvolt = <330000>;
+	};
+
 	soc {
 		clkmgr@ffd04000 {
 			clocks {
@@ -128,6 +135,18 @@
 	i2c-sda-falling-time-ns = <6000>;
 	i2c-scl-falling-time-ns = <6000>;
 
+	adc@14 {
+		compatible = "lltc,ltc2497";
+		reg = <0x14>;
+		vref-supply = <&ref_033v>;
+	};
+
+	adc@16 {
+		compatible = "lltc,ltc2497";
+		reg = <0x16>;
+		vref-supply = <&ref_033v>;
+	};
+
 	eeprom@51 {
 		compatible = "atmel,24c32";
 		reg = <0x51>;
